Association of SLCO1B1 gene polymorphisms with toxicity response of high dose methotrexate chemotherapy in childhood acute lymphoblastic leukemia

摘要

Objective: The present study aims to investigate the correlation of polymorphisms of SLCO1B1 gene with the toxicity during therapy with the high-dose methotrexate (MTX) chemotherapy in childhood acute lymphoblastic leukemia. Methods: We analyzed 2 polymorphisms (rs4149081 and rs11045897) in SLCO1B1 gene in 280 Chinese pediatric B-ALL patients, using MTX plasma concentration as an objective and quantifiable marker of toxicity. We utilized Enzyme-multiplied immunoassay technique (EMIT) to measure the plasma concentration of MTX. The polymerase chain reaction-allele specific (PCR-AS) method was utilized to perform the genotyping. Results: We found there was a statistically significant association between MTX plasma concentration and the SLCO1B1 rs11045879 CC genotype (P<0.05). We also found the rs4149081 AA genotype was associated with high-MTX plasma concentrations. A-C haplotype carriers have a higher risk for MTX delayed clearance but G-T haplotype was associated with a lower risk for MTX delayed clearance. Conclusions: The rs4149081 AA genotype and the rs11045897 CC genotype could be indicators for high-MTX plasma concentrations in children with ALL.
